### Checklist: Timezone handling in report exports

Before tagging the Greyfen release, verify that scheduled report exports render timestamps in the workspace timezone, not server UTC, including DST boundary dates in March and October. Confirm the regression suite covers half-hour offsets. Record the result alongside the export build token that appears below.

build token for tawif-bahip: htk31_68bba16e1afabfef4ecc69408c06f16

Onboarding: Waveform Preview (Supportside team). Tidepool Audio's preview widget renders a zoomable waveform for every uploaded clip. If a customer reports a blank preview, check the peak-generation queue in the Driftgate console first — nine times out of ten the job stalled. Clearing the stall requires unlocking the peaks store, which is sealed behind a recovery flow. When the console prompts you during the unseal step, supply the recovery passphrase shown below:

vault phrase of yaguf-hahaf = druath-holix

## Configuration — Monthly Partitioning

Binfold partitions the `events` table by calendar month. Set `BF_PARTITION_AHEAD=2` so next month's partition always exists before rollover; missing partitions cause silent insert failures. `BF_RETAIN_MONTHS` controls pruning — never lower it without sign-off. All values live in `.env`. The partition maintenance job authenticates to the admin socket with a secret, which you place on the following line.

secret setting of kagup-haweg: RELAY_SECRET20=79282600b75847005433

Runbook: cron-to-Driftline migration. Plugin authors: your scheduled tasks move from host cron to the Driftline workflow engine. Register each job as a Driftline task with an idempotency key; retries are handled by the engine, so remove your own retry loops. Plugins authenticate to the Driftline scheduler with a per-plugin token. Do not commit it. Place the following line in your plugin's .env file.

secret setting of tajof-bahif: COURIER_KEY3=65d